Clean the area around a diagonal crack in your foundation with a wire brush and vacuum to remove particles. Widen the hole a little with a chisel or angle grinder to create a V-shaped groove for greater adherence.

Inject epoxy or polyurethane into the crack to seal it. Give the fabric time and energy to mend right before looking for indications of cracks or water leakage. If essential, consult with a professional contractor.

Understanding the difference between structural and non-structural cracks is an essential 1st step. Structural cracks are broader than one/four inch and may cause damage to other parts of the house. Non-structural cracks are typically narrower and don’t have just as much of the influence.

Choose a high-quality, flexible sealant explicitly produced for foundation repair to seal the repaired crack appropriately. Clean and dry the damaged area prior to implementing the sealant with a caulk gun or trowel, filling during the gap and smoothing any extra.

Spot piers are installed underneath corners and beams that aid gazebos, lanais, porch awnings or concrete slab walkways Which may be attached. Concrete location piers can also be protected with wood or bricks to match the outside in the structure.

Helical piers can stabilize settling foundations by connecting footings and walls to sound, load-bearing soils. The helical plates welded to your shaft of a helical pier are intended to pull the pier into your soil once the pier is installed.
